First of all, let me popularize the tips of fountain pens. Classification, many brands of fountain pens are now generally classified according to: EF (extra fine), F (fine), M (medium), and B (thick).

1. Platinum PreppyII PPQ300

This pen should be regarded as the first fountain pen I bought since I started working. Because I have used gel pens before, I haven’t used fountain pens in a long, long time.

Platinum is a Japanese brand. The model of this pen is PPQ-300. The pen barrel is made of resin and the pen tip is made of stainless steel. You can use disposable ink bags or ink absorbers to absorb ink. I didn’t read the product description carefully when I bought it online. When I received it, it had an EF tip (0.38mm) and the lines I wrote were super thin. As someone who is used to using 0.5 gel pens, I was really not used to it.

However, I think this pen is suitable for writing in thin gold style.

2. SKY Baifeng

I first saw the Baifeng pen on the Mijia Youpin APP. I thought it was Xiaomi’s own fountain pen. But in fact, the manufacturer of this pen is called KACO, which should be a domestic brand. Their rainbow pen was very popular on the Internet.

SKY Baifeng claims that the pen barrel is made of PC material from Bayer, Germany, and the nib, feed and ink absorber are all imported from Germany.

It also matches many colors. I chose orange, which feels more energetic. You can also choose from blue, titanium gray, and pearl white.

The pen tip of this pen is an EF tip, and the official introduction is that the stitch thickness is 0.3mm~0.4mm.

The writing effect of this pen is quite good, the lines are thicker than the platinum EF tip, and you will get a pen box when you buy it. The price is 49 yuan, which is not expensive.

3. Baile 78G

At present, apart from LAMY, Japan’s Baile pens are very popular.

LAMY is still too expensive, the cheapest is a few hundred, and the more expensive ones are thousands. I'd better use Baile!

The Baile 78G uses a rotating pen cap, the pen barrel is made of resin, and the pen tip is made of titanium. I bought it on Tmall for 95 yuan.

I chose the M tip (equivalent to 0.5mm~0.6mm gel pen)
